An In-depth Look at the Noosa Queen Seafood Lunch Cruise

Setting the Scene: Relaxing on the Water

From the moment you step aboard the Noosa Queen, you’re greeted by a friendly crew and a boat that feels more like a floating café than a tourist vessel. The cruise departs from Noosa Marina at 11:30 am, making it a perfect late-morning activity that can be combined with other sights or a leisurely breakfast.

The boat itself is designed for comfort, with plenty of outdoor seating so you can soak up the sunshine and river views. As the boat begins to glide gently away from the marina, you’ll start to see the lush scenery unfold—trees lining the waterways, glimpses of holiday homes, and the calm surface of Noosa River.

The Stops and Highlights

While this is primarily a cruise experience, it offers a few notable stops and sights that add to its charm:

  • Makepeace Island: Owned by Sir Richard Branson, this small heart-shaped island is visible from the boat. While you won’t be landing, it’s fun to spot and imagine the private paradise it offers.
  • Noosa North Shore Houses: The cruise provides a perspective on the impressive properties along the coast, many of which are hidden from view when you’re on land.
  • Noosa North Shore Ferry: The ferry operates daily and connects parts of the coast—an interesting tidbit if you’re exploring later on or want to understand how the area’s transportation works.

Though there’s no formal “stop” at these locations, they add context and visual interest as you cruise along. The real star is the experience of floating through these scenic waterways.

The Culinary Experience: Fresh, Local Seafood

The highlight for many is the lunch itself. All meals are sourced fresh from the nearby Noosa Harbour Fish Market, which is just steps from where you board. This proximity ensures the seafood is as fresh as it gets, and the menu offers 10 options—including non-seafood choices—so everyone can find something they love.

In reviews, travelers rave about the delicious fish lunch, describing it as “lovely” and satisfying. The emphasis on fresh, local ingredients means the flavors are vibrant and authentic. The cruise service takes the hassle out of dining—simply sit back, soak in the views, and let the crew serve you a taste of Noosa on a plate.

Practical Details & Considerations

The cruise seats a maximum of 30 travelers, fostering a cozy, intimate atmosphere. The two-hour duration is enough to relax without feeling rushed, and the departure time at 11:30 am suits those wanting a leisurely late-morning outing.

The cruise is family-friendly and accessible for service animals, with most travelers participating without issues. Cancellation policies are flexible—full refunds are available if you cancel 24 hours in advance—and weather cancellations are handled smoothly, with options for rescheduling or refunds.
